What does a wrench light mean on a Ford truck?

What does a wrench light mean on a Ford truck?

powertrain malfunction indicator light
The wrench warning light on Ford vehicles is the powertrain malfunction indicator light. When it illuminates, it means that the computer has detected an issue with your vehicle’s powertrain or four-wheel-drive system.

What does the wrench light on a Ford truck mean?

The wrench light in the Ford F-Series trucks is very similar to a check engine light. When the wrench light comes on the vehicle may go automatically into limp mode, which limits the capabilities of the engine and transmission in order to reduce mechanical stress on the possible failing components.

Why does my wrench light keep coming on?

The wrench light will come on due to low voltage in your system, low boost, abnormal temperature differences between the block and cylinder head, or faulty oil cooler. Most of the time it’s associated with some sort of maintenance that needs to be done on your truck.
